I quote the Documentation on the whats ahead part: /quote GIFI (General Identifier for Financial Information). A cross-reference for official chart of accounts. Copy accounts to your COA. Can also be used to build customized chart of accounts from a master chart of accounts. Generate reports in accordance to GIFI. This information can be used to prepare a tax return. A GIFI account also serves as a consolidation account to group sub-ledgers into one ledger. /quote end
It is udes in Canada for electronic data exchange with the tax authorities..
